It is no secret that Teodora Ungreanu went from being a pixie in 1976 to a sturdy built but very fit gymnast by 1979, and Romania felt that it would be better to use young pixies like Amelia Eberle because they scored better in compulsories. The prime example being the 1978 Romanian National Championships AA.
Amelia came into the optionals with a commanding lead from compulsories, 0.975 ahead of a 4th place Teodora, but Teodora kicked @$$ in optionals, closing the gap by 0.5 and placing 2nd.
However, it is easy to see Teodora's potential if there was not a bias against her body type because she was still doing great optionals up to 1979.

After watching Teodora's late career balance beam routine construction, I can't ignore its similarity to the balance bean content of Mary Lou Retton and Dianne Durham. I am pretty convinced that Bela modeled their routines after Teodora's late career routines, given that they both had similar strengths to a mature Teodora. Of course, it is easy to tell that Teodora started training her elite basics much earlier than Retton and Durham.
